NEW YORK (AP) — NFL Films is producing a virtual reality series showing life in and around the league.

The nine-part series announced Thursday by the NFL and Google will debut Thanksgiving Day on the league's YouTube channel . Later episodes will be available on a virtual reality app designed for Google's Daydream.

It's the NFL's first foray into producing content in virtual reality.

The series will give viewers a 360-degree perspective for players, coaches, executives, cheerleaders and fans showing how they prepare for game day.

The first episode will give fans a weeklong look at the Philadelphia Eagles defensive line and include exclusive game day access to the Eagles bench and sideline. Other episodes will feature the Miami Dolphins cheerleaders, the football culture in Green Bay and the San Diego Chargers organization.
